La corsa de L’Ora
About the event
The documentary film “La corsa de L’Ora” (2017) by Antonio Bellia is dedicated to the historic Palermo newspaper L’Ora and chronicles the twenty-year editorship of Vittorio Nisticò (1954–1975). Celebrated as a prime example of journalism in the fight against the mafia, it features Pippo Delbono narrating Nisticò’s words. The film portrays the newspaper’s battles against mafia-political corruption and its role as a hub for intellectuals and artists (like Sciascia, Guttuso) advocating for social change. The documentary, made with the Sicilian Order of Journalists, won the 2018 Silver Ribbon (Nastro d’argento) for Best Documentary.
